(two pairs, Jacks and Fives) and LOST (-$9.55 NET)Button had decent taggish stats and was playing fairly aggro post flop. On flop and turn I bet pretty big both for value and for protection. I figured his cold calling range pre flop with the 2 calls on this board to be some big broadway cards or smaller sc's thatare calling with the draw. In that case there would be no value in betting the river cause every draw missed so I decided to check it to him and hoped for him bluffing the missed draw.
Instead he insta checked behind and mucked a passive played TPGK. I think against a somewhat thinking opponent it is a leak to hope for them bluffing the river. Also my turn bet was pretty big and I guess a naked draw would have folded. I guess I missed one street of big value here and this sucks. I don't think he would have folded to a shove.
